This is a is a geography lesson in line with the curriculum. This research project will be of use for many students not only this year, but years to come. The bright colors on the pages and the easy to read books will keep our students engaged and looking forward to learning about biomes. They will be able to take the books home to read, learn, and take notes on for this special project. Each student is assigned or picks a specific biome to learn about in hopes they widen their knowledge about the world around them. Our students are eager to learn about the world around them. One of the ways is to teach them about biomes. This is a project done every school year in January. Since our school library has some of these books to accommodate every 6th grader. We encourage them to go on to Epic and visit their local library. However, there are many students without the opportunity to get to their local library. For whatever reason. We know that it's not an option for them.
